What is a Microsoft Security Researcher?

A Microsoft Security Researcher is a professional who investigates security threats, vulnerabilities, and cyberattacks related to Microsoft products and services. Their responsibilities include analyzing software for security flaws, developing patches or mitigations, and collaborating with other teams to improve overall security. They may also engage in threat intelligence, penetration testing, and reporting newly discovered vulnerabilities to relevant teams. Their work is crucial in protecting both Microsoft’s infrastructure and its customers from evolving cyber threats.

What are the key skills and qualifications needed to thrive as a Microsoft Security Researcher?

To thrive as a Microsoft Security Researcher, you need deep expertise in cybersecurity principles, vulnerability assessment, and threat intelligence, often supported by a degree in computer science or related field. Familiarity with security tools such as reverse engineering frameworks, malware analysis platforms, and certifications like CISSP or CEH is highly valuable. Analytical thinking, attention to detail, and strong communication skills help distinguish outstanding professionals in this role. These competencies are essential for identifying threats, developing robust defenses, and effectively sharing findings to protect Microsoft products and users.

What types of projects and teams do Microsoft Security Researchers typically collaborate with?

Microsoft Security Researchers frequently work in cross-functional teams that include software engineers, threat analysts, and product managers. They often collaborate on projects such as vulnerability assessments, penetration testing, and security feature development for Microsoft products and services. This collaborative environment means researchers regularly share findings, contribute to threat intelligence, and assist in incident response efforts. The structure encourages knowledge sharing and offers opportunities to work on diverse, high-impact security challenges across multiple products.

Job description

Overview
We are building the evaluation backbone for safe, reliable, and efficient agentic engineering in Microsoft Security. This team will create systems that determine when an AI agent, model, prompt, tool, memory strategy, or orchestration pattern is ready to be used in production security and engineering workflows. The role is ideal for engineers who can operate end to end: understand the workflow, design the benchmark, build the harness, implement validators and graders, run experiments, analyze quality and cost tradeoffs, connect results to production feedback, and help teams make evidence-based release decisions.
Why this role matters: Microsoft Security is moving toward agentic engineering systems for security triage, remediation, repo readiness, and scan-to-verified-closure workflows. Evals are the trust system for that shift. They help decide whether autonomy can safely expand, whether a release should stop, and which configuration achieves the required quality, safety, reliability, latency, and cost bar with the lowest practical human-review burden.
Role mission
As a Senior Security Researcher and Principal Security Researcher on the AI Evaluation Systems team, you will build the common evaluation platform and methodology used by MSec agent programs. You will work across evaluation design, platform implementation, test infrastructure, telemetry, measurement, security workflow understanding, and production learning. Your work will make agentic systems measurable, reproducible, governable, and continuously improving.

Responsibilities
  • Design and build end-to-end evaluation harnesses for agentic security and engineering workflows, including triage, remediation, repo readiness, escalation, tool use, and scan-to-verified-closure paths.
  • Create representative benchmark suites and golden datasets that include normal, edge, adversarial, failure-recovery, regression, and production-derived cases.
  • Implement deterministic validators, automated graders, trace analyzers, result stores, comparison views, and workflow adapters that make evaluations repeatable and actionable.
  • Measure task success, correctness, safety and policy compliance, failure recovery, latency, tool-call behavior, token usage, total cost per successful outcome, and human-review effort.
  • Compare models, prompts, tools, memory strategies, policies, and orchestration patterns under consistent conditions and help teams understand quality-versus-efficiency tradeoffs.
  • Integrate evaluations into engineering workflows, CI/CD, release gates, and decision processes so material agent changes are supported by reproducible evidence before production rollout.
  • Connect offline evaluation results with production feedback, including accepted and rejected outputs, human overrides, incidents, rollbacks, escaped defects, and customer or service-health signals.
  • Detect regressions, benchmark drift, evaluator miscalibration, and cases where eval scores improve while real-world outcomes do not.
  • Partner with agent builders, product teams, security engineers, data scientists, program managers, and leadership to turn evaluation results into release recommendations and autonomy-boundary decisions.
  • Convert learnings into reusable paved paths: playbooks, templates, onboarding guides, dashboards, scorecards, and reference implementations that can scale across MSec.

What you will build
  • Versioned benchmark suites for security triage, remediation, repo readiness, tool use, escalation, and end-to-end agentic workflows.
  • Evaluation runners and harnesses that can replay tasks, capture traces, evaluate outputs, and compare multiple agent configurations.
  • Deterministic validation checks for code, policy, security, provenance, ownership, deployment constraints, and workflow-specific correctness.
  • Automated and human-in-the-loop grading pipelines with calibration, sampling, and confidence thresholds.
  • Pareto-style scorecards that show tradeoffs across quality, risk, latency, tokens, cost, and human-review burden.
  • Telemetry and production feedback loops that continuously expand benchmark coverage and keep offline evaluation anchored to real-world outcomes.
  • Release-readiness gates and evidence packages that help leaders and product teams decide whether to scale, stop, or redesign an agent pattern.
